flag Demond Williams Jr. set career highs with 402 passing yards and 136 rushing yards, leading Washington to a 38-19 Big Ten win over Rutgers. flag The sophomore quarterback threw two touchdowns and ran for two more, becoming the 17th FBS player to pass for 400 yards and rush for 100 in a game. flag Washington overcame a 10-point deficit, taking control in the second half, while Rutgers, despite 386 passing yards from Athan Kaliakmanis and a 48-yard TD catch by Antwan Raymond, failed to score after the third quarter. flag The win improved Washington to 5-1 and 2-1 in the Big Ten, avenging last season’s loss.
